Construction for Pickleball Courts and a Basketball Court has begun at Fairview Park. We anticipate both of these projects to be complete by summer. Replacement of an old restroom at ML King Park has also begun. Expect to see ballfield and trail lighting and shading being installed this summer at Pecan Grove Athletic Complex.
If it is still a little too cold for you, we also have indoor activities like pickleball and volleyball at our Taylor Street gym located across from Fairview Park. There is also Jazzercise, Yoga, Karate, and Tai Chi for participants to join at the Glennie O. Ham Center on Music Street. The Sherman Senior Center has all kinds of free activities designed to get seniors out and about.

We are looking forward to our most popular annual events on April 1. Eggstravaganza is a fun event where children up to age 12. can visit with the Easter Bunny and search for over 10,000 eggs hidden at Fairview Park. Also in April, registration for our summer Learn to Swim program will begin for Sherman residents.
